James’ Trader’s Tip: Protect Gains Post-Earnings When Possible

• Earnings-driven moves can reverse quickly once momentum stalls.

• Locking in profits after a sharp advance is a risk-management decision, not a market call.

• Preserving capital keeps you positioned for the next high-probability setup. (which is readily available)

• Every trader’s objectives differ — disciplined execution allows flexibility without emotion.
